Maa Patan Devi is located in Patna, dedicated to Patna Devi. Patna, the capital of Bihar, is named after Patan Devi Temple. Patan Devi is one of the 51 Shaktipeeths. It is said that the thigh of Goddess Parvati fell here, due to which this temple was named Patan Devi. It is one of the oldest and most famous temples in Patna. How to Reach Patan Devi Patna
The temple can be reached by taking the different modes of transport. Some of them are given below.
By Rail
The temple can be easily reached by taking trains from various major cities to Patna Junction, which is at a very close distance of 6-7 km from the temple. One can get the local public transport to reach the temple easily from the station.
By Road
The city is very well connected with the roadways. There are state buses and private taxis running from the nearby cities. The visitors can even take the direct taxi to reach the temple. Thus, to reach the temple by roadway is very easy.
By Air
The nearest airport is Jay Prakash Narayan International airport in Patna, at a distance of 24 km from the temple. One can easily book flights that reach here from the various major cities. There are public transport and private taxis from the airport to reach the temple.
